About the role#
Ephemeris Net is hiring engineering interns for the Fall 2026 term to work on optical terminals for space-based laser communications and networking services. You will join a small engineering team to build infrastructure that enables data movement in space. Interns will be assigned a mentor and a specific project based on their background and company needs. You will be expected to scope your project, execute the work, and present your results at the end of the term.
What you'll do#
- Design and implement optical transceiver FPGA firmware.
- Build a space network simulator.
- Design and fabricate test fixtures or mechanical subsystems for optical terminal prototypes.
- Build high speed optoelectronic communication test equipment.
- Write embedded flight software.
What you'll need#
- Demonstrated ability to build things through personal projects, research, coursework, or prior internships that produced tangible results.
- Strong fundamentals in at least one of the following: embedded systems and FPGA development, software engineering (C, C++, Python, or Rust), optical or mechanical design, electrical engineering, information theory, or networking and simulation.
- Prior experience with FPGA development using Verilog, VHDL, or SystemVerilog.
- Ability to work on-site for a minimum of 3 months, 3 days a week.
- Must be a US person as defined by 15 CFR § 772.1.
- Currently pursuing a deg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, or Computer Science.
Location & details#
- Locations: Oakland, CA or El Segundo, CA.
- Modality: On-site, 3 days a week minimum.
- Compensation: $70,400 annual salary, prorated for the length of the internship.
- Benefits: Comprehensive health care coverage.
- Term: Fall 2026.
- Employment type: Full-time.
About Ephemeris Net
Ephemeris Net is a satellite telecommunications company founded in 2025. Based in Oakland, California, the firm develops commercial space networking infrastructure. It currently employs 6 people. The company focuses on foundational systems for data movement in space.
